Adam COPLEY 1315–1354 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: Abt 1315

Birth Location: Batley, Yorkshire County, England

Death Date: Bef 28 Sep 1354

Death Location: Wighill, Yorkshire, England

Father: John COPLEY

Mother:

Spouse(s): Margaret DENTON

Children(s): John COPLEY, Thomas COPLEY, Adam COPLEY, Thomas COPLEY

The story of Adam COPLEY began in 1315 in Batley, Yorkshire County, England. Adam COPLEY married Margaret Denton, and had children including Adam Copley, John Copley, Thomas Copley. Adam COPLEY passed away in 1354 in Wighill, Yorkshire, England.
